Bicyclist Hit by Car in Lewisboro Escapes Injury

SOUTH SALEM, N.Y. – A bicyclist on Route 35 was struck by a car Thursday morning but managed to escape with minor injuries.

Lewisboro police and the Lewisboro Volunteer Ambulance Corps responded to the call just after 10:30 a.m. at Route 35 and Ridgefield Road. Lewisboro police said the cyclist suffered only minor scrapes and bruises and was treated at the scene.
